﻿body 
{
    background-color :#abc;  /*#ffdece #c9c9c9 #ffe6cc*/
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10pt;
	color: #000;       
    margin : 5px 0px 0px 0px;
    text-align: left;
}

div.container 
{
    position : relative;           /* Définit le positionnement */             
    height : 600px;                /* Définit la hauteur de la zone en pixel */
    width : 800px;                /* Définit la largeur de la zone en pixel */
    z-index : 5;                   /* Définit l’ordre d’affichage sur l’axe Z */     
    background-color : White;      /* Définit la couleur de fond d’écran */
    border : solid 1px #D1D1D1;    /* Définit la bordure de la zone */
    border-color :Black;
    margin : 0px auto;             /* Définit la marge extérieure */
}

/* positionnement par rapport au parent conteneur  div container  */
div.bordGauche
{
    position : absolute;
    height : 600px;         /*     Définit la hauteur de la zone en pixel */
    width : 11px;           /*     Définit la largeur de la zone en pixel */
    background-position : left top;
    left : -16px; 
    top : 0px; 
    /* background-image : url(../images/bleft.gif); */
    background-repeat : repeat-y; 
    z-index : 3;            /* Définit l’ordre d’affichage sur l’axe z  */
}

div.bordDroit
{
    position : absolute;
    height : 600px;         /*     Définit la hauteur de la zone en pixel */
    width : 11px;           /*     Définit la largeur de la zone en pixel */
    background-position : top left;
    left : 801px;     
    top : 0px;
    background-image : url(../images/bright.gif);
    background-repeat : repeat-y;
    z-index : 3;            /* Définit l’ordre d’affichage sur l’axe z  */
}

div.zoneHaut
{
    position: absolute;
    height: 100px; /*   Définit la hauteur de la zone en pixel */
    width: 800px; /*   Définit la largeur de la zone en pixel */
    background-position: left top;
    left: 0px;
    top: 0px;
    background-color: #3399FF;
    z-index: 3; /* Définit l’ordre d’affichage sur l’axe z  */
    font-family: "Comic Sans MS";
    color: #FFFFFF;
}
div.navigation
{
    position: absolute;
    height: 20px; /*   Définit la hauteur de la zone en pixel */
    width: 800px; /*   Définit la largeur de la zone en pixel */
    background-position: left top;
    left: 0px;
    top: 99px;
    z-index: 6;
    background-color: #ADDEFC;
    text-align: right;
    border-bottom-style: solid;
    border-bottom-width: thin;
    border-bottom-color: #FF0000;
}
div.navMenu 
{
    position : absolute;
    background-position : left top;
    left : 400px; 
    top :  -1px;
    width: 395px;
    z-index: 6;
}

div.zoneHaut .hautstyle2
        {
            font-size: xx-large;
            font-style: italic;  
        }
div.zoneHaut .hautstyle3
        {
            font-style: italic;
        }
div.haut1
{
    position : absolute;
    height : 100px;         /*   Définit la hauteur de la zone en pixel */
    width : 150px;         /*   Définit la largeur de la zone en pixel */
    background-position : top left;
    left : 0px; 
    top :  -1px;   
}
div.haut2
{
    position : absolute;
    height : 100px;         /*   Définit la hauteur de la zone en pixel */
    width : 250px;         /*   Définit la largeur de la zone en pixel */
    background-position : top left;
    left : 130px; 
    top :  -1px;   
}
div.haut3
{
    position : absolute;
    height : 100px;         /*   Définit la hauteur de la zone en pixel */
    width : 250px;         /*   Définit la largeur de la zone en pixel */
    background-position : top left;
    left : 350px; 
    top :  -1px;   
}
div.haut4
{
    position: absolute;
    height: 100px; /*   Définit la hauteur de la zone en pixel */
    width: 190px; /*   Définit la largeur de la zone en pixel */
    background-position: right top;
    right: 10px;
    top: 10px;
    text-align: right;
    font-size: 8pt;
}
div.zoneMenu
{
    position : absolute;
    height : 480px;         /*   Définit la hauteur de la zone en pixel */
    width : 150px;         /*   Définit la largeur de la zone en pixel */
    background-position : top left;
    left : 0px; 
    top :  119px; 
    background-color: #392eab;
    z-index : 5;            /* Définit l’ordre d’affichage sur l’axe z  */
}

div.zoneCentral
{
    position : absolute;
    height : 480px;         /*   Définit la hauteur de la zone en pixel */
    width : 650px;         /*   Définit la largeur de la zone en pixel */
    background-position : top left;
    left : 150px; 
    top :  120px; 
    background-color: White;
    z-index : 5;            /* Définit l’ordre d’affichage sur l’axe z  */
}
   

div.zoneTxt
{
    position: absolute;
    height: 412px; /*   Définit la hauteur de la zone en pixel */
    width: 560px; /*   Définit la largeur de la zone en pixel */
    background-position: left top;
    left: 190px;
    top: 170px;
    z-index: 6;
    text-align: left;
    font-family: Verdana, Arial;
    font-size: 10pt;
}

div.bullimage 
{
    position : absolute;           /* Définit le positionnement */             
    height : 600px;                /* Définit la hauteur de la zone en pixel */
    width : 800px;                /* Définit la largeur de la zone en pixel */
    z-index : 5;                   /* Définit l’ordre d’affichage sur l’axe Z */     
    background-position: right bottom;
    right: 0px;
    bottom:0px;
    margin : 10px auto;             /* Définit la marge extérieure */
}

h1
{
    font-family :Comic Sans MS, Arial;
    font-size: 16pt;
    color:#392eab; 
}
h2
{
    font-family :Comic Sans MS, Arial;
    font-size: 14pt;
    color:#392eab; 
}
h3
{
    font-family :Arial;
    font-size: 12pt;
    color:#392eab; 
}

.boutonWizard
{
    background-color: #FFFFFF;
    color: #0000FF;
    text-decoration: underline;
    font-style: italic;
    font-weight: lighter;
}
